摘  要:The phenomenon of CP violation——the breaking of the combination of charge-conjugation symmetry(C) and parity symmetry(P)——is one of the least understood aspects of high-energy physics.The frst evidence for CP violation was reported in 1964 by a group led by Christenson et al. after studying neutral-kaon decays.
